With the rapid development of social economy and the constantly rising living standard of the public, wallpaper would more and more likely to be used as interior decoration materials. Compared to previous coating, plank, the wallpaper has unique advantages: economy, environmental protection, convenience, wide usage, easy for maintenance, etc. Today, with the improvement of people’s lifestyle, as a kind of environment decoration materials, wallpaper brings us a good visual effect in many places:not only in entertainment space, but also office space, family paper, etc. The increasing demand of wallpaper brings to the increase of equipment; with the improvement of people’s life quality, wallpaper’s quality should be better and better, so the automation level of wallpaper equipment should be constantly improved. Uneven printing thickness (especially in foaming wallpaper) result in that when decorating, wallpaper joining together is obvious unevenness, which would affect beauty. Therefore printing coating thickness is one of the important indexes of wallpaper quality, the accurate measure of wallpaper printing coating thickness has become an integral part of the wallpaper production. And people used to apply contacted measures of thickness detection--no doubt it will have a great effect on the quality of the products. Also have non-contact ray inspection--but radiation and high price. Nowadays, in order to reform the production line of wallpaper, researchers pay more and more attention on examination of high precision online detection technology. The detection technology level directly affects the efficiency of the production line and the degree of automation. According to the current situation, this paper puts forward a kind of non-contact on-line detection system, the precise thickness online detection problem is deeply studied.According to the production process of wallpaper, the system introduce wallpaper printing coating thickness detection by classifying method:1.the original paper printing paste (PVC) coating thickness detection2.printed pattern coating thickness detection3.foamed texture coating thickness detection, hardware and software complete by modular design. The laser sensor complete signal acquisition, because the sensor output signal is weak and negative interference, it need to pass a series of filter and Amplifier, signal transform into the needed signal, the processed signals put into the processor after A/D conversion. The processor use TI company produces the TMS320F2812DSP. It is sent to the touch screen to display after acquisition signal is operated in the processor.At present, the system basically realized the hardware design and debugging as well as the main software function modules. It has achieved the expected goal by operating normally in the wallpaper production line.
